Remodeling costs depend on the scope of the project. Simply resurfacing your pool is significantly cheaper than a full overhaul that includes changing the layout, adding features like a spa, or installing new tile and coping. The materials you choose—such as standard plaster versus high-end aggregate finishes—also shift the total. Additionally, the current condition of your plumbing and pool equipment plays a big role; updating old systems adds to the labor and parts required. The best time to resurface a pool in the Lehigh Valley is typically in the spring or fall. These seasons offer moderate temperatures ideal for curing new surfaces.
